ABOUT THE AUTHOR

Ernie Zelinski is the author of How to Retire Happy, Wild, and Free. This international bestseller (over 75,000 copies sold and published in 7 languages) offers Retirement Wisdom That You Won't Get from Your Financial Advisor. An Amazon.com reviewer recently stated that in her opinion "How to Retire Happy, Wild, and Free is The World's Best Retirement Book." Interestingly, type "retirement" into Amazon.com's search feature and How to Retire Happy, Wild, and Free appears in the #1 position — out of over 175,000 listings for retirement books!

Ernie Zelinski, however, is best known as the author of The Joy of Not Working: A Book for the Retired, Unemployed, and Overworked. This international bestseller (published in English by Ten Speed Press in Berkeley, California) has sold over 225,000 copies and has been published in 17 languages — English, French, Spanish, Chinese, Korean, Japanese, Polish, German, Portuguese, Greek, Dutch, Czech, Finnish, Indonesian, Turkish, Italian, and Russian — in 21 different countries.

Ernie is also author of the unconventional
Real Success Without a Real Job: The Career Book for People Too Smart to Work in Corporations. His latest work is 101 Really Important Things You Already Know, But Keep Forgetting.

Ernie has a B.Sc. in Engineering and a Masters in Business Administration from the
University of Alberta. He occasionally speaks professionally on the subjects of book marketing, early retirement, and applying creativity to business and leisure.
